Israeli Satellite Innovator hiSky Enters UAE Market in Landmark Tech Partnership Fueled by Abraham Accords

In a groundbreaking development that expands Israel’s ever-evolving tech footprint, hiSky, an Israeli satellite communications firm, has announced its first substantial collaboration in the United Arab Emirates (UAE). This collaboration, a result of the Abraham Accords, signifies a melding of technological prowess and diplomatic progress, as detailed in the article “Israeli satellite communications company hiSky expands to the UAE” by Calcalistech.

Founded in 2015, hiSky aims to revolutionize the satellite communication sphere by offering cost-effective, smart solutions tailored for voice and data communication through a network of compact satellite terminals. The entry into the UAE market is facilitated through a strategic partnership with Al Yah Satellite Communications Company (Yahsat), a prominent UAE-based satellite communications company established in 2007 by Mubadala Investment Company.

This partnership is poised to leverage hiSky’s innovative Smartellite family of IoT terminals and network management system, alongside Yahsat’s robust infrastructure which includes five operational satellites. It represents a notable synergy between Israeli innovation and UAE’s ambitious telecommunications vision, targeting maritime, mobility, and low-data IoT applications sectors.
